Notice in the first image the missing wall between the two roof planes.
There are no internal walls, or, no walls that extend to the ground (see image 2).
I've built this structure two ways, first with a short, Open Below second floor, and second by increasing the ceiling height on the middle section.
The second floor version worked, and I was able to shorten the automatically generated walls so they only filled the gap between the two roofs, but this did not seem very clean.
Just raising the ceiling made the most sense, but but the walls are a problem -- either invisible or not. I solved this by changing them to a pony wall where the lower part is invisible and the top is a normal exterior wall sized to fill the gap. There are also a few issues on an interior view. Missing wall finish where the invisible wall butts the exterior wall for example.
So my question, is there a better way.
